1. If the costs and sales price remain the same, what is the projected operating income for the coming year? AS 385,000 B. $ 415,000 CS 354,000 DS 515,000 ES 409,000 2. What is the break-even point in sales dollars for the coming year? A $ 785,000 B.$ 1,030,000 c.$ 980,000 D$ 895,000 ES 1,225,000 3. Jan has set the sales target for 35,000 headphones which she thinks she can achieve by an additional fixed selling expense of $400,000 for advertising. All other costs and the selling price remain the same. What will be the operating income if the additional $400,000 is spent on advertising? A. S 415,000 B. $ 335,000 C. $ 224,500 D. $ 275,000 E. $ 446,000 4. What will be the new breakeven point if an additional $400,000 is spent for advertising and the Sales price goes up to $75 per set of headphones? All other costs remain the same. A 22,250 units B. 15,960 units c. 18,750 units D. 20,960 units E. 25,500 units The following data is used for questions 1-5. Martin, Inc., is a manufacturer of quality headphones. The President believes she needs an aggressive advertising campaign next year to maintain the company's growing profitability. The accountant for the company has prepared the following information for the current year: Selling price per headphone $70.00 Variable costs per headphone: Direct labor $15.00 Direct materials 14.00 Variable overhead 6.00 Total variable costs $35.00 Fixed Costs: Manufacturing Selling Administrative Total fixed costs $90,000 44,000 356,000 $490,000 Expected sales (units) this year 25,000 headphones
